FAQ: Why is the Corvass base image so small, and how do I rebuild it?

We slim the container image by stripping debug symbols, dropping the package manager, and multi-staging the build so only the runtime binary and its certificates remain. Future maintainers should not add shells or utilities back in; use the debug sidecar instead. Rebuilds are reproducible via the pinned lockfile in the Mirefold repo. The signing keystore used in the final stage unlocks with the recovery passphrase below.

recovery phrase for fajeg-kawep: druix-gorius-briax-ulaeth-fraox-lammir-pelox-jormir-pelwyn-julir

Ticket OPS-2281 — Cold starts on Murkwell serverless handlers. P95 cold-start latency on the invoice handlers has crept past 2.4s after the runtime upgrade. Proposed fix: pre-warmed concurrency of 3 on the two hottest functions plus trimming the dependency bundle. Cost impact is modest and within the platform budget. Needs sign-off before the Thursday deploy window. Sign-off is required from the engineer named below.

account owner for hahig-fahag: Pelael Istax Novys

// Maximum retry attempts for failed report exports in the Ovenbird pipeline.
// Exports fail most often when the downstream archive at Keldstrom is doing
// nightly compaction, so retries use exponential backoff starting at 30s.
// Do not raise this above 5 without checking queue depth alarms first —
// during the March incident, unbounded retries tripled broker load and
// delayed every tenant's exports by hours. The value was last tuned against
// a load test; the build used for that test is recorded below.

session token of yahap-fafop = htk9_f6aa94135